- catalog abstract "Five experts with decades of experience in international economics and politics offer brief but cogent analyses of the North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A). Each presents a unique perspective on NAFTA's origins, major features, and probable impacts in his respective field: international trade, the environment, politico-security issues, economic theory, and public policy.".
